Bear Creek Mountain - UltraTrax (April 3, 2027)
UltraTrax at Bear Creek Mountain is a single-day endurance walking event in Macungie, PA. Participants choose from four distances that are based on a 7-mile loop and must complete their chosen distance within a 10-hour window.
The route follows wooded single-track near the base of Bear Creek, moving into shaded forest climbs, mossy hardwoods, rocky ridgelines, and open mountain corridors with valley and ski-slope views. The loop gains about 1,203 feet of elevation and finishes back at the trailhead after a steady descent onto open terrain.
Support and logistics include professional timing, trail signage and volunteers at key intersections, and aid stations every 2.5 to 3 miles providing water, electrolytes, snacks, and toilets. Professional race photography is included. Registrations are non-refundable but may be transferable for a fee. Event season is spring and the listed average temperature is 69°F.
Participants can choose to carry additional weight for rucking with options of 10, 20, or 35 pounds; they must provide their own vest or backpack for weigh-in. Finisher items include a commemorative patch and shirt; the Grey Wolf medal is awarded for completing three or four loops.
